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> odczyt tresci *.eml (Outlook Express)
JassyJames
post
Post #1





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 16.01.2006

Ostrzeżenie: (0%)
-----


Problem polega na zrobieniu funkcji/klasy (php) odczytujcej tresc listu i nazwy zalacznikow z wskazanych przez uzytkownika plikow eml (Outlook Experss) na hdd.

Szukam gotowych procedur odczytujacych zawartosc eml lub pomoc w rozpisce eml - to chyba rcf822 (na sieci nie znalazlem nic konkretnego).

pozdrawiam
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 4)
crash
post
Post #2





Grupa: Przyjaciele php.pl
Postów: 2 196
Pomógł: 2
Dołączył: 17.01.2004
Skąd: Sosnowiec

Ostrzeżenie: (0%)
-----


Czy przypadkiem plik *.eml nie jest zwkłym tekstowym plikiem z danymi zawartymi w mailu? Jeśli tak to wystarczy przejżeć pare takich plików i opracować prosty algorytmik pobierania odpowiednich danych.
Go to the top of the page
+Quote Post
ikioloak
post
Post #3





Grupa: Zarejestrowani
Postów: 416
Pomógł: 0
Dołączył: 8.01.2004

Ostrzeżenie: (0%)
-----


@Crash to nie jest takie proste. W pliku eml masz rowniez zapisane obrazy i generalnie zalaczniki wszystkie. Pisalem kiedys to o co pytasz, uzywalem do tego mailparse
Go to the top of the page
+Quote Post
JassyJames
post
Post #4





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 16.01.2006

Ostrzeżenie: (0%)
-----


Faktycznie eml Expressa to txt.
Zamiast odrazu sprawdzic zasugerowałem się msg Outlooka.

Teraz to sprawa jest prosta. Tym bardziej, ze mi glownie chodzilo o dane typu list od kogo, daty i nazwy zalacznikow. Natomiast same zalaczniki jako takie oprocz ich nazw mnie nie interesuja.

THX

PS.
Dodatkowo niejako na uboczu poskrobie tez z pomoca mailparse'a

Ten post edytował JassyJames 16.01.2006, 10:59:16
Go to the top of the page
+Quote Post
bendi
post
Post #5





Grupa: Zarejestrowani
Postów: 401
Pomógł: 5
Dołączył: 14.09.2003
Skąd: Wrocław

Ostrzeżenie: (0%)
-----


Cytat(ikioloak @ 2006-01-16 11:48:48)
@Crash to nie jest takie proste. W pliku eml masz rowniez zapisane obrazy i generalnie zalaczniki wszystkie. Pisalem kiedys to o co pytasz, uzywalem do tego mailparse

No ale to jest właśnie struktura emaila, i Crash'u ma rację, to jest plik .txt ze źródłem wiadomości.

To że tam są obrazki, delimy, boundaries i cała reszta jest jak najbardziej poprawne.

Jak ktoś chce to można sobie poczytać RFC 2045 i 4 następne.
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 20:38